Sri Lanka - Export of Non-Refillable Pocket Lighters and Gas-Fuelled
With $303,779.56 in 2017, the country was number 40 comparing other countries in Export of Non-Refillable Pocket Lighters and Gas-Fuelled. Sri Lanka is overtaken by Lithuania, which was number 39 at $314,138 and is followed by Cambodia at $194,745. France topped the ranking with $256,977,833.11 in 2019, an increase of 3.8% compared to 2018. China, Spain and Slovakia resp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Peru witnessed the best average annual growth at +327.8% per year, while Indonesia recorded the worst performance at -83.1% per year.
